BETA-II, A Time-Dependent, Generalized-Geometry Monte Carlo Program for Bremsstrahlung and Electron Transport Analysis. Volume I. Summary Report.

Abstract

The report summarizes the physical assumptions used in BETA 2, a Monte Carlo computer program for bremsstrahlung and electron transport analysis in complex geometries. The program is written in Fortran 4 for the CDC 6600, IBM 360, and UNIVAC 1108 computers. The BETA 2 program is designed primarily for electron energy deposition calculations but is also applicable to photons. The condensed history Monte Carlo technique is employed for electrons and the effects of fixed electric and magnetic fields or self-generated electric fields are also included. Results are presented for sample calculations of electron angular distributions, energy deposition profiles, bremsstrahlung production, and multi-dimensional energy deposition profiles with and without electric and magnetic fields. Where possible, comparisons are made with experimental data. The users manual for the BETA 2 program is contained in a companion volume. (Author)
